Tigard - Annual Tualatin River Discovery Day - June 18, 2011

Annual Tualatin River Discovery Day - June 18, 2011 - Cook Park to Brown's Ferry Park


Family Friendly!
The Tualatin Riverkeepers have designed a trip that’s very special for families with children. It's a little shorter than their normal trips but they will have family nature activities at Brown's Ferry Park. For those who want to paddle more, there will be a side trip to the Lake Oswego Canal. Boat Rentals at Cook Park
Soon, you will be able to rent a canoe or kayak from Tualatin Riverkeepers at the Cook Park boat launch in Tigard. The service will operate on Saturdays and Sundays through Labor Day.
